En este artículo, vamos a explorar los conceptos y ejemplos de ciclos en microcontroladores, específicamente en el caso del microcontrolador 16F84A. Un ciclo es una secuencia de instrucciones que se ejecutan en una determinada orden, y es fundamental para entender cómo funcionan los microcontroladores.
¿Qué es un ciclo en microcontroladores?
Un ciclo en microcontroladores es una secuencia de instrucciones que se ejecutan en una determinada orden. Estas instrucciones pueden ser movimientos de datos, operaciones aritméticas, saltos condicionales, entre otras. Los ciclos se utilizan para controlar la ejecución de las instrucciones en el microcontrolador, permitiendo así que el dispositivo realice tareas específicas.
Ejemplos de ciclos en microcontroladores
A continuación, se presentan algunos ejemplos de ciclos en microcontroladores:
- Ciclo de lectura de un sensor: En este ciclo, el microcontrolador lee el valor de un sensor y lo almacena en una variable. Luego, el valor se utiliza para tomar una decisión sobre qué acción realizar.
- Ciclo de escritura en un display: En este ciclo, el microcontrolador escribe un texto o un valor en un display LCD. El ciclo comienza con la lectura de los datos a escribir, seguido de la escritura en el display y finaliza con la confirmación de la escritura.
- Ciclo de control de un motor: En este ciclo, el microcontrolador controla el movimiento de un motor utilizando señales eléctricas. El ciclo comienza con la lectura de los datos de velocidades y direcciones, seguido de la generación de las señales eléctricas y finaliza con la confirmación de la acción.
- Ciclo de envío de datos por radiofrecuencia: En este ciclo, el microcontrolador envía datos por radiofrecuencia a un receptor. El ciclo comienza con la preparación de los datos, seguido de la modulación de la señal y finaliza con la transmisión de los datos.
- Ciclo de control de un sistema: En este ciclo, el microcontrolador controla el funcionamiento de un sistema utilizando sensores y actuadores. El ciclo comienza con la lectura de los datos de los sensores, seguido de la toma de decisiones y finaliza con la acción correspondiente.
Diferencia entre ciclos en microcontroladores y en computadoras
Los ciclos en microcontroladores y en computadoras tienen algunas diferencias importantes. En computadoras, los ciclos se refieren a la ejecución de instrucciones en el procesador, mientras que en microcontroladores, los ciclos se refieren a la ejecución de instrucciones en el microcontrolador. Además, los microcontroladores tienen limitaciones en cuanto a la cantidad de memoria y velocidad de ejecución, lo que los diferencia de los computadores.
¿Cómo se programan los ciclos en microcontroladores?
Los ciclos en microcontroladores se programan utilizando lenguajes de programación específicos, como el Assembly o el C. El programador escribe el código de programación en un lenguaje de programación, que luego es compilado y cargado en el microcontrolador.
¿Qué es la importancia de los ciclos en microcontroladores?
Los ciclos en microcontroladores son fundamentales para el funcionamiento correcto de los dispositivos. Los ciclos permiten a los microcontroladores realizar tareas específicas, como leer y escribir datos, controlar el movimiento de motores y sensores, y enviar datos por radiofrecuencia.
¿Qué son los ciclos de trabajo en microcontroladores?
Los ciclos de trabajo en microcontroladores se refieren a la secuencia de instrucciones que se ejecutan en un determinado orden. Los ciclos de trabajo se utilizan para controlar el funcionamiento de los microcontroladores y realizar tareas específicas.
¿Qué es la frecuencia de ejecución de los ciclos en microcontroladores?
La frecuencia de ejecución de los ciclos en microcontroladores se refiere a la velocidad a la que se ejecutan los ciclos. La frecuencia de ejecución puede variar dependiendo del microcontrolador y de la aplicación.
¿Qué es la cantidad de ciclos en microcontroladores?
La cantidad de ciclos en microcontroladores se refiere a la cantidad de instrucciones que se ejecutan en un determinado ciclo. La cantidad de ciclos puede variar dependiendo del microcontrolador y de la aplicación.
Ejemplo de uso de ciclos en la vida cotidiana
Un ejemplo de uso de ciclos en la vida cotidiana es el control de un motor de ventilador en un sistema de climatización. El microcontrolador lee los datos de temperatura y humedad, y utiliza estos datos para tomar una decisión sobre qué acción realizar. El ciclo comienza con la lectura de los datos, seguido de la toma de decisiones y finaliza con la acción correspondiente.
Ejemplo de uso de ciclos en una aplicación de automoción
Un ejemplo de uso de ciclos en una aplicación de automoción es el control de los frenos en un sistema de asistencia a la conducción. El microcontrolador lee los datos de velocidad y distancia, y utiliza estos datos para tomar una decisión sobre qué acción realizar. El ciclo comienza con la lectura de los datos, seguido de la toma de decisiones y finaliza con la acción correspondiente.
¿Qué significa el término ciclo en microcontroladores?
El término ciclo en microcontroladores se refiere a la secuencia de instrucciones que se ejecutan en un determinado orden. Los ciclos permiten a los microcontroladores realizar tareas específicas y controlar el funcionamiento de los dispositivos.
¿Qué es la importancia de los ciclos en el desarrollo de microcontroladores?
La importancia de los ciclos en el desarrollo de microcontroladores es fundamental. Los ciclos permiten a los programadores crear aplicaciones específicas y controlar el funcionamiento de los dispositivos. Sin ciclos, los microcontroladores no podrían realizar tareas específicas y no podrían controlar el funcionamiento de los dispositivos.
¿Qué función tiene el ciclo en el desarrollo de microcontroladores?
La función del ciclo en el desarrollo de microcontroladores es fundamental. Los ciclos permiten a los programadores crear aplicaciones específicas y controlar el funcionamiento de los dispositivos. Sin ciclos, los microcontroladores no podrían realizar tareas específicas y no podrían controlar el funcionamiento de los dispositivos.
¿Qué es la estructura de un ciclo en microcontroladores?
La estructura de un ciclo en microcontroladores se refiere a la secuencia de instrucciones que se ejecutan en un determinado orden. Los ciclos comienzan con una instrucción de inicio, seguida de una o más instrucciones de ejecución y finalizan con una instrucción de fin.
¿Qué es la diferencia entre un ciclo y un bucle en microcontroladores?
La diferencia entre un ciclo y un bucle en microcontroladores es fundamental. Un ciclo es una secuencia de instrucciones que se ejecutan en un determinado orden, mientras que un bucle es una secuencia de instrucciones que se ejecutan repetidamente mientras se cumplan ciertas condiciones.
¿Qué es el origen del término ciclo en microcontroladores?
El origen del término ciclo en microcontroladores se remonta a la década de 1970, cuando los microcontroladores comenzaron a ser utilizados en aplicaciones específicas. El término ciclo se refiere a la secuencia de instrucciones que se ejecutan en un determinado orden.
¿Qué son las características de un ciclo en microcontroladores?
Las características de un ciclo en microcontroladores son fundamentales. Los ciclos tienen una estructura específica, que incluye una instrucción de inicio, seguida de una o más instrucciones de ejecución y finalizan con una instrucción de fin. Los ciclos también tienen una frecuencia de ejecución específica, que depende del microcontrolador y de la aplicación.
¿Existen diferentes tipos de ciclos en microcontroladores?
Sí, existen diferentes tipos de ciclos en microcontroladores. Los ciclos pueden ser clasificados en función de su estructura, frecuencia de ejecución y aplicación. Los ciclos también pueden ser clasificados en función de su función, como ciclos de lectura, escritura, envío de datos o control de motores.
¿A qué se refiere el término ciclo en microcontroladores y cómo se debe usar en una oración?
El término ciclo en microcontroladores se refiere a la secuencia de instrucciones que se ejecutan en un determinado orden. El término ciclo se debe usar en una oración en el contexto de la programación y el desarrollo de microcontroladores.
Ventajas y desventajas de los ciclos en microcontroladores
Las ventajas de los ciclos en microcontroladores son fundamentales. Los ciclos permiten a los programadores crear aplicaciones específicas y controlar el funcionamiento de los dispositivos. Los ciclos también permiten a los programadores optimizar el uso de los recursos del microcontrolador.
Las desventajas de los ciclos en microcontroladores son también fundamentales. Los ciclos pueden ser lentos y consumir recursos del microcontrolador. Los ciclos también pueden ser difíciles de programar y depurar.
Bibliografía de ciclos en microcontroladores
- Microcontroladores: Fundamentos y Aplicaciones de R. J. F. C. Lima
- Programación de Microcontroladores de F. C. A. S. Costa
- Microcontroladores: Diseño y Desarrollo de J. C. P. S. R. Filho
- Ciclos en Microcontroladores: Fundamentos y Aplicaciones de E. C. R. S. Silva
Viet es un analista financiero que se dedica a desmitificar el mundo de las finanzas personales. Escribe sobre presupuestos, inversiones para principiantes y estrategias para alcanzar la independencia financiera.
INDICE

